Dr. Sasmita Acharya is a distinguished academician and researcher specializing in Embedded Systems, Computational Intelligence, and Research Methodology. Currently serving as an Assistant Professor (Grade-III) at Veer Surendra Sai University of Technology, Burla, Odisha, she has an extensive teaching career spanning over 13 years. In addition to her academic contributions, Dr. Acharya has a rich industry experience of nearly 7 years, having worked in leading organizations such as Larsen and Toubro InfoTech and Satyam Computer Services, where she gained valuable expertise as a Software Engineer and Senior Software Engineer.
Teaching and Research Contributions
Dr. Acharya has taught a variety of postgraduate courses, including Microprocessor and Assembly Language Programming, Data Structures, and Internet of Things. She has also been an active participant in faculty development programs (FDPs), attending and organizing 18 such programs.
Her research publications span numerous international journals and conferences, with a particular focus on wireless sensor networks, fault-tolerant systems, and biodiesel. Dr. Acharya's work has been published in renowned journals like Journal of King Saud University and Nature Environment and Pollution Technology, and she has presented her findings at international conferences. Her research also extends to contributing chapters to books published by Springer International Publishing, showcasing her expertise in sensor networks, wireless communication, and biofuels.
